1. Artificial Intelligence (AI) Will Become the Core of Modern Technology
Artificial intelligence is already transforming industries such as healthcare, finance, education, and manufacturing. AI systems can analyze massive amounts of data, recognize patterns, and make predictions faster than humans.
AI is currently used in:
- Virtual assistants (Siri, Alexa)
- Medical diagnosis systems
- Self-driving vehicles
- Customer support chatbots
- Fraud detection systems
In the future, AI will become even more advanced, helping humans make better decisions and automate repetitive tasks.
According to the World Economic Forum, AI is expected to create millions of new jobs while automating routine work.

2. Quantum Computing Will Revolutionize Problem-Solving
Quantum computing uses principles of quantum physics to perform calculations much faster than traditional computers.
Traditional computers use binary bits (0 and 1). Quantum computers use quantum bits (qubits), which can exist in multiple states simultaneously.
Quantum computing will help solve complex problems such as:
- Drug discovery
- Climate modeling
- Cryptography
- Financial modeling
Companies like IBM, Google, and Microsoft are actively developing quantum computers.
In 2019, Google achieved “quantum supremacy,” demonstrating that a quantum computer could solve a problem faster than a classical computer.

3. Robotics Will Become More Advanced and Useful
Robots are becoming smarter, more efficient, and capable of performing complex tasks.
Robots are already used in:
- Manufacturing
- Healthcare
- Surgery
- Warehouses
In the future, robots will assist in daily life, including elderly care and household tasks.
According to the International Federation of Robotics, global robot installations continue increasing every year.
Countries like Japan, the United States, and South Korea lead in robotics innovation.

4. Internet of Things (IoT) Will Connect Everything
The Internet of Things refers to devices connected through the internet that can collect and exchange data.
Examples include:
- Smart homes
- Smart watches
- Smart cars
- Smart cities
IoT improves efficiency and automation.
According to Statista, there will be over 29 billion connected IoT devices worldwide by 2030.

6. Biotechnology Will Revolutionize Healthcare
Biotechnology uses science to improve health and medical treatment.
Future biotechnology advancements include:
- Gene editing
- Personalized medicine
- Disease prevention
CRISPR gene editing technology allows scientists to modify DNA.
This could help cure genetic diseases.
